    In this new drama from Bryan Fuller, Dr. Hannibal Lecter (Mads Mikkelsen) comes to life. The characters are based on those from Thomas Harris' novels. Gifted criminal profile Will Graham (Hugh Dancy) has a unique way of thinking and can empathize with anyone, making it easy for him to figure out how a killer thinks. Needing the help of an expert when a twisted killer becomes too complicated for Will, he joins up with Dr. Lecter, one of the top psychiatrists in the country. Will and Hannibal (only the audience knows he's a serial killer) develop a talented partnership and seem unstoppable when it comes to catching criminals. Other characters include Dr. Jack Crawford (Laurence Fishburne), head of the FBI's Behavioral Science Unit. His job is to catch the most heinous serial killers and Will is his most valuable tool. Dr. Alana Bloom (Caroline Dhavernas), a former psychology professor, is an FBI consultant and Will's co-worker. Dr. Lecter was her mentor and she disagrees with him when it comes to his unconventional treatments. Members of the Behavioral Science Unit include Beverly Katz (Hettienne Park) who specializes in fibers. She always treats Will like everyone else and not someone special, something he appreciates. Jimmy Price (Scott Thompson) is a master of forensics and technology. Brian Zeller (Aaron Abrams) works with Katz and uses his medical degree to determine cause of death. He is arrogant and competitive which makes him at odd with Will. Outside the group is tabloid blogger Freddie Lounds (Lara Jean Chorostecki) who is out to use Will and the FBI for her next sensational expose. Bryan Fuller is a writer and executive producer along with Martha De Laurentiis, Sara Colleton, Jesse Alexander and Katie O'Connell. David Slade is the director and executive producer for the series pilot.moreless

    Bryan Cranston (Malcolm in the Middle) stars in this drama focused on a mid-life crisis gone bad for an underachieving high school chemistry teacher who becomes a drug dealer after discovering he has lung cancer. With a new sense of fearlessness based on his medical prognosis, and a desire to gain financial security for his family, Walter White joins forces with an old student, Jesse Pinkman (Aaron Paul), in a quest that follows their entry into a dangerous world of drugs and crime. Breaking Bad is produced by High Bridge Productions, Inc. and Gran Via Productions in association with Sony Pictures Television for AMC Television. Filming takes place in New Mexico. Breaking Bad has won 7 major category Primetime Emmys. Most notably, Bryan Cranston has won for Outstanding Lead Actor in a Drama three times in a row from 2008 to 2010. Aaron Paul won for Best Supporting Actor in a Drama in 2010. The show has 22 critical wins and 55 nominations in total.moreless

    Vampires not only exist, but the entire world knows about them. Since a Japanese scientist's invention of synthetic blood, vampires have progressed from legendary monsters to fellow citizens overnight. And while humans have been safely removed from the menu, many people remain apprehensive about vampires living amongst them in Louisiana. In the southern town of Bon Temps, a local barmaid named Sookie Stackhouse (Anna Paquin) understands what it's like to be an outcast. Cursed with the ability to listen in on people's thoughts, she's also open-minded about the integration of vampires. She is especially intrigued by Bill Compton(Stephen Moyer), a handsome 173-year-old living up the road. But as Sookie is drawn into a series of mysteries surrounding Bill's arrival in Bon Temps, that tolerance will be put to the test. Other town residents include Sookie's best friend Tara (Rutina Wesley), her slow-witted older brother Jason (Ryan Kwanten) and her shape-shifting boss Sam (Sam Trammell). Six Feet Under's creator Alan Ball created this sexy horror show based on the novels by Charlaine Harris.moreless

    This sci-fi drama follows the exploits of FBI agent Olivia Dunham (Anna Torv,The Secret Life of Us), jack-of-all-trades Peter Bishop (Dawson's Creek's Joshua Jackson)and institutionalized scientist Dr. Walter Bishop (John Noble,Lord of the Rings: The Return of the King) as they work the cases of the Fringe Division, a task force focused on fringe science and paranormal events. They face a rapidly spreading series of unexplained phenomena of the threatening kind, leading to unimaginable discoveries and events. Also cast in the series areThe Black Donnelly's Kirk Acevedo andBoston Legal's Mark Valley as FBI agents andThe Wire's Lance Reddick as Phillip Broyles, a special agent for Homeland Security and head of the Fringe division. Alongside them are veteran actress Blair Brown andTake the Leadactress Jasika Nicole. Brown plays Nina Sharp, a veteran Chief Operating Officer of Massive Dynamic, a cutting-edge research company, while Nicole plays Astrid Farnsworth, a federal assistant. This highly anticipated sci-fi drama was created byTransformers / Star Trek / Mission: Impossible III's J.J. Abrams, Roberto Orci and Alex Kurtzman. Fringe's pilot was directed by Emmy Award-winning Alex Graves (The West Wing) and produced by Warner Bros. Television, Bad Robot Productions and Fringe Element Films. The show was nominated for Emmys for special effects and sound editing, and has won several Saturn awards including Best Network Television Series and Best Actress on Television (Anna Torv).moreless
